MOP Extended the Deadline for Completing Castro's Bypass Construction in a Month
1 Articles
1 Articles
The Ministry of Public Works (MOP) extended the deadline of one month to complete Castro’s bypass, a work that records 97.7% of physical progress, but still has no confirmed date of opening to transit. The MOP seremi in Los Lagos, Jairo Quinteros, explained that the new deadline to end Castro’s bypass expires on July 29, 2026 and responds to the current modification of the contract.
